The Stranger didn’t simply mark Billy Joel’s essential breakthrough, however the starting of a decade-long inventive partnership with producer Phil Ramone. Collectively, the 2 would create among the most lasting songs in music, and all of it started with these first classes in the summertime of 1977.

Joel had a particular imaginative and prescient for what could be his fifth studio album, and that meant discovering the fitting individual to work the boards. And he was lifeless set on discovering the proper individual; not even Fifth Beatle George Martin met his requirements. It wasn’t till Ramone — recognized then for hits like “It’s My Get together” within the ’60s and dealing with Paul Simon within the ’70s — expressed his enthusiasm for working with Joel’s touring band that the Piano Man knew he’d discovered his producer.

Collectively, they labored on capturing the power of a Billy Joel live performance on tape. With Joel’s band pounding away stay in studio — resulting in totally in-the-room sound leakage — and Ramone using his progressive recording methods, they have been capable of totally notice the sound that had all the time been in Joel’s head. It was a collaborative surroundings that allowed the very best of everybody to return out, and it led to top-of-the-line albums within the historical past of music.

Coming from Consequence Podcast Community and Sony Legacy, Episode 2 of The Opus: The Stranger explores how working with Ramone helped Joel ascend to a brand new degree of stardom. Along with archival interviews from the 2 icons themselves, this episode options host Adam Unze talking with Ben Folds, Joel’s drummer Liberty DeVito, Arkells’ Max Kerman, Andrew McMahon and the Wilderness, and Rozzie.
